Tips for Choosing the Right Commercial Cleaning Company

Let’s face it: a business that isn’t spic and span can lose customers just based on the perception that the business is not taking care of the things they need to. Often, outsourcing your commercial cleaning needs can be the best way to make sure that everything gets done right. Along with finding out if a prospective commercial cleaning company has good customer reviews, make sure to ask about…

  • Cleaning Services A good commercial cleaning company should have a menu of services that fits your business now and will grow with you over time. Even if you start small, you’ll want to be able to scale your needs with a business that has a wide service offering and the capacity to handle your growth. In addition to your regular cleaning schedule, special add-ons, or seasonal needs like window cleaning, carpet maintenance, and more can be a huge benefit to your business. Working with a single company for all of these cleaning tasks is much easier for your business. It can also prove to be more cost efficient as you may be able to bundle services to get the best bang for your buck.
  • Equipment Anyone can buy a vacuum, but that doesn’t meant that everyone will buy the right vacuum for the job (or know how to properly use it). Choosing a commercial janitorial company that’s dedicated to using commercial grade equipment can mean getting the job done right and done in less time. It may also mean that your space is better maintained over the long term and suffers less wear and tear. When choosing a service provider, make sure they have commercial grade equipment that is well maintained. Also, if green cleaning or low-odor supplies are essential, you’ll want a professional who gives you that option.
  • People It’s important to hire a cleaning company that hires people who are dedicated to doing a good job. Not only should employees be able to properly use all cleaning equipment, and correctly treat and care for the furniture, flooring, and other materials used and being cleaned in your business space, but you as the business owner should have peace of mind about and trust in the people servicing your location. How do you find a business that has trustworthy employees with this level of expertise? That’s simple. Ask about their hiring process, background checks and training procedures. Training is especially important as it should include in-depth upfront tutorials as well as ongoing check-ins and training.
